%0 Dataset %T Hourly Dataset of Outflow Discharge, Reservoir Water Level, and Gate Operation Schemes for the Three Gorges and Gezhouba Reservoirs Optimized Based on Historical Flood Processes (2020、2021、2024) %J National Cryosphere Desert Data Center %I National Cryosphere Desert Data Center(www.ncdc.ac.cn) %U http://www.ncdc.ac.cn/portal/metadata/644159a8-6834-453e-972c-065e6db390fd %W NCDC %A Zhang Aonan %K reservoir operation;flow;water level %X This dataset is based on historical flood process data in 2020, 2021, and 2024 to build an optimal dispatching model for the gates of the Three Gorges and Gezhouba cascade reservoirs, taking minimizing the maximum outflow flow and the number of gate adjustments as the objective functions, and considering constraints such as water balance constraints, reservoir water level constraints, outflow flow constraints, discharge constraints of water discharge facilities, discrete gate opening constraints, gate opening and closing sequence constraints. Using the deep reinforcement learning near-end policy optimization algorithm to solve the problem, combining the environmental interaction and the decision-making of the agent in the policy evaluation stage, selecting the decision-making process with the largest cumulative reward as the optimal gate operation plan under the corresponding inflow flow process. By continuously updating the strategy, gradually Optimize the optimal scheduling process and finally determine the outflow process of the Three Gorges and Gezhouba Dam, reservoir water level process, and gate operation plan. The formulated reservoir dispatching plan not only improves flood control capacity but also effectively reduces the number of gate openings and closures. Each excel data set contains 4 sheet files, which are the inflow (m³/s), discharge (m ³/s), water level (m) and opening (m³/s) of the Three Gorges and Gezhouba Reservoir in July and August 2020, September 2021 and July 2024, and the opening (m) of each gate (the left area of the second river, the middle area of the second river, the right area of the second river, the sand flushing of the large river, and the deep hole) data
